Data Management and Analytics in healthcare is a crucial field that encompasses the systematic collection, storage, retrieval, and analysis of health-related data to enhance patient care, optimize operational efficiency, and drive informed decision-making. As healthcare systems generate vast amounts of data from electronic health records (EHRs), medical imaging, clinical trials, wearable health monitors, and patient satisfaction surveys, effective data management becomes essential in ensuring data integrity, security, and accessibility. By leveraging advanced analytics techniques—including predictive analytics, machine learning, and artificial intelligence—healthcare organizations can uncover valuable insights from this data, leading to improved outcomes such as personalized treatment plans, early disease detection, and efficient resource allocation. These analyses empower healthcare providers to identify trends and patterns in patient populations, assess treatment effectiveness, and anticipate future healthcare needs, thus enabling proactive care interventions. Moreover, robust data management practices ensure compliance with regulatory standards such as HIPAA, safeguarding sensitive patient information while fostering a culture of data-driven decision-making across the healthcare landscape. Integration of diverse data sources, such as genomics, social determinants of health, and patient-reported outcomes, enriches the analytics capabilities, allowing for a holistic view of patient health beyond clinical parameters. This interdisciplinary approach not only improves the quality of care and operational efficiencies but also facilitates research and innovation within the healthcare sector. Furthermore, patient engagement and empowerment are enhanced through data transparency, where patients are increasingly encouraged to participate in their care by accessing and understanding their health data. As the demand for value-based care models grows, data management and analytics play a pivotal role in benchmarking performance, measuring healthcare quality, and assessing cost-effectiveness, ultimately translating into better health outcomes for individuals and populations alike. By embracing cutting-edge technologies such as cloud computing and big data, healthcare organizations can scale their data management processes to handle the complexities and volumes of modern healthcare data, enabling real-time analytics that supports timely clinical decisions. In this rapidly evolving landscape, the collaboration between data analysts, healthcare providers, and IT professionals is vital to create seamless data ecosystems that prioritize patient safety, enhance clinical workflows, and support public health initiatives. Overall, the integration of data management and analytics into healthcare not only transforms the operational dynamics within healthcare systems but also holds the potential to revolutionize patient care delivery by fostering evidence-based practice and continuous improvement.
